Industrial Ethernet和普通以太網有什麽區別?
Industrial Ethernet工業以太網不僅在物理設備上采用了工業等級的交換機、網線、接頭、通信處理器(CPx43-1/CP1613),而且工業以太網上運行的網絡協議有多種,在PLC之間、PLC和PC之間,西門子常用的是ISO、ISO-on-TCP和TCP,辦公室的普通以太網壹般都是PC和PC之間打交道,主要是TCP/IP協議。\x0d\ CPU315-2 PN/DP只支持IP地址的通信,也就是說它雖然有MAC地址,但不能用MAC地址來通信。從硬件組態上可以看出,PN接口只能組態IP地址,不能組態MAC地址。所以在WinCC中必須使用TCP/IP通道才能和CPU315-2 PN/DP通信。\x0d\ WinCC中的TCP/IP通道並不是標準意義上的TCP/IP協議,它和Industrial Ethernet壹樣都是西門子S7協議的子集,都是以太網的接口形式,前者使用IP地址通信,而後者使用MAC地址通信。準確地說TCP/IP通道是西門子封裝了ISO-on-TCP的S7協議,而Industrial Ethernet是西門子封裝了ISO的S7協議。\x0d\\x0d\Industrial Ethernet(IE)是通過MAC地址通訊 2.TCP/IP是通過IP地址通訊 3.如果用CP343-1,則最好通過S7-connection方式通訊,就是WinCC中的Named connection。當然,肯定也可以用IE或者TCP/IP。 4.相對來說,與西門子PLC通訊肯定是S7方式最好,不僅穩定,而且通訊量大,且支持多種診斷。對於第三方的可以用IE和TCP/IP的,壹般來說有MAC更加穩定快速,因為MAC是唯壹的,而IP是可以隨意更換的。但是如果網絡中有路由,則壹般多用IP方式。無所謂好壞,都是壹種通訊手段而已。 壹般考慮的優先級S7>IE>TCP/IP,當然這是壹般情況,畢竟,東西是死的,人是活的。 對於400H的CPU,因為要建立S7冗余連接,所以這時必須要設置MAC地址,因為冗余連接從底層來說是靠MAC地址切換的。所以切換迅速。要是靠IP來切換的話就慢很多。妳如果學過OSI七層模型就會知道,MAC地址通訊(ISO)是屬於第2層的,而IP是屬於第3層,TCP是屬於第4層的。層數越向上,報文越復雜,相應的通訊判斷條件也會增多,所以響應速度相應就會下降。 5.有時候為保證通訊的靈活和穩定兼顧,也有IE和TCP/IP同時用的情況,相應的就有壹種通訊方式是TCP-on-ISO的,就是要將IP地址和MAC地址同時設置。